Buyers should prioritize Lithium Iron Phosphate (LiFePO4) batteries over traditional Lead-Acid types. LiFePO4 offers a longer cycle life (typically 2,000-3,000 cycles), higher energy density, and faster charging capabilities. Ensure the battery management system (BMS) includes overcharge and thermal protection to guarantee operational safety in high-intensity work environments.
For heavy-duty industrial use, select vehicles with a motor power of at least 5kW to 7.5kW to ensure sufficient torque for inclines. The rated load capacity should exceed your maximum expected weight by at least 20% to prevent motor strain. Verify that the chassis is made of high-strength carbon steel or reinforced aluminum alloy with anti-corrosion coating for durability.
Depending on the destination market, vehicles must meet specific certifications. For the US, look for UL 2272 (electrical systems) and ANSI/ILTVA B60.1 standards. For the EU, CE marking and compliance with the Machinery Directive 2006/42/EC are essential. If the vehicle is intended for public roads, ensure it meets LSV (Low-Speed Vehicle) or L7e category requirements.
If the vehicle is used on uneven terrain, specify independent MacPherson strut front suspension and leaf spring rear suspension with hydraulic shock absorbers. Ensure the tires are 6-ply or 8-ply rated all-terrain tires and that the vehicle has a minimum ground clearance of 150mm to avoid undercarriage damage.
The most significant risks include battery shipping regulations (Class 9 Dangerous Goods) and after-sales technical support. To mitigate these, ensure the supplier provides a Material Safety Data Sheet (MSDS) and UN38.3 test reports for the batteries. Always confirm the availability of spare parts (controllers, motors, tires) and request a 1-2% wear-and-tear parts kit to be included with bulk orders.

It is highly recommended to hire a third-party inspection agency (like SGS or TUV) to conduct a Pre-Shipment Inspection (PSI), focusing on battery discharge tests, climbing ability, and waterproof sealing (IP65 or higher).
For Electric Utility Vehicles, Sea Freight (FCL - Full Container Load) is the most economical method. A 40HQ container can typically fit 8 to 12 units depending on the vehicle size and whether they are shipped SKD (Semi-Knocked Down) or CBU (Completely Built Up). SKD shipping can significantly reduce freight costs and import duties in certain countries.
Focus negotiations on warranty extensions (aim for 2 years on core components) and customization (OEM/ODM) rather than just the lowest price. Ask for volume-based discounts (e.g., 5-10% off for orders over 10 units) and request technical training videos or manuals in your local language to facilitate local maintenance.
